Description

The photographic approach in Ancient Skies, Ancient Trees centers on capturing ancient trees beneath vast, starry night skies, creating a visual dialogue between arboreal endurance and cosmic time. Beth Moon’s imagery highlights the textures and forms of these legendary trees, emphasizing their monumental scale and timeless presence against celestial backdrops.

The work explores themes of longevity, natural history, and the intersection of earthbound life with the broader universe. The mood is contemplative and reverent, inviting viewers to consider the deep temporal layers embodied by these natural monuments. The 116-page volume, published by Abbeville Press in 2016, presents a focused essay in black-and-white and color photography that honors these venerable life forms.
